The SARA Project: An Interactive Sandbox for Research on Autism
SARA is an ongoing research project that investigates in a novel and artistic way the causes for social communication and emotion recognition deficits in children and adolescents with high-functioning autism spectrum disorders (ASD). The novelty of our work resides in the real-time generation and parameterization of emotional facial expressions of virtual characters by means of speed, intensity and abstraction, the latter achieved by non-photorealistic rendering (NPR) techniques. Although the project is currently in an ongoing phase, it shows the potential of using virtual characters and real-time techniques for interactive experiments, which otherwise would be impossible using "linear stimuli" (e.g. pre-rendered animations).
